Legislative Largess
Brett J. Blackledge of The Birmingham News is continuing his Pulitzer-winning investigation into corruption at Alabama's community colleges. His "Follow the Money" story in Sunday's paper reveals that state legislators have sent more than $1 million in taxpayer funds since 2000 to colleges that employed them or close relatives. Most of these legislators got their community college jobs after they were elected. Using public records of state grants, Blackledge gives great details about the deals the legislators were able to give their employers. Blackledge's long-running investigation is already producing results: Alabama Gov. Bob Riley is urging school boards to prohibit legislators from working at their colleges. al.com/news/birminghamnews/index.ssf?/base/news/1182673322207300.xml&coll=2
